小白数据库搭建使用咨询

* 描述问题

小白咨询~我在nocobase中想设计一套薪酬管理系统:

目前已经搭建好的表有:城市表,公司表,部门表,员工表,基本薪酬配置表,社保配置表

目前还需要配置3个表:计薪月表,考勤登记表,薪酬调整表。

达到的效果是,每个计薪月都能添加和编辑所有员工的考勤记录和薪酬调整记录,每个员工可以配置多个考勤记录和薪酬调整记录。

我该如何设计我的表之间的关系?

* 运行环境

  • NocoBase 版本:v1.6.10
  • 数据库种类与版本: mysql8.0
  • 操作系统:
    windows
  • 部署方式:
    docker
  • Docker 镜像版本:
    nocobase/nocobase:latest

如何重现

预期行为

截图

日志

不需要配置这么多个表,人员表里配置城市,部门 这些字段就可以,因为薪酬是一人一薪。
人员表
薪酬表
考勤表